>About 120 people actually spoke; the Hearing went until 7 p.m.
>Hundreds more came to rally and show support for REAL organic and that
>they are watching everything done at USDA very carefully.=A0 The message
>was unanimous in criticism, and full of specific comments on proposal
>sections.=A0 It was clear that the assembled crowd has done a lot of
>homework, and they are really angry that it was necessary.
